1. Understand What Constitutes Mediterranean Food
Before searching for Mediterranean cuisine, it’s essential to understand its scope. Mediterranean food encompasses dishes from countries bordering the Mediterranean Sea including Greece, Turkey, Lebanon, Israel, Italy, Spain, and Morocco among others. Common ingredients include olive oil, fresh vegetables, legumes, grains, seafood, lamb, yogurt, and herbs like oregano and mint. Knowing these staples will help you identify authentic Mediterranean offerings.

4. Check Menus for Authentic Dishes
Review menus online or in person to verify the presence of traditional Mediterranean dishes. Look for appetizers such as tzatziki, baba ganoush, or tabbouleh; main courses like moussaka, kebabs, or seafood paella; and desserts like baklava or kanafeh. Authentic Mediterranean restaurants often highlight fresh and seasonal ingredients.

Q: Is Mediterranean food healthy?
A: Yes, Mediterranean cuisine is widely regarded as healthy due to its emphasis on fresh vegetables, whole grains, lean proteins, and healthy fats like olive oil.
Q: Are there vegetarian or vegan options in Mediterranean restaurants?
A: Absolutely. Mediterranean cuisine includes a variety of vegetarian and vegan dishes such as hummus, tabbouleh, stuffed grape leaves, falafel, and many vegetable-based dishes.
